The baby name Chalmr is a Male name , 2 syllables long and is pronounced /ˈtʃæl.mər/ (CHAL-mer).
Chalmr is English, Scottish in Origin.
Chalmr is a modern, streamlined twist on the Scots surname Chalmers, distilled to a crisp, vowel-light form. Chalmers traces back to Middle English and Old French chambre (“room”), ultimately from Latin camera, and denoted the chamberlain or steward of a noble household. As such, Chalmr carries the meaning “chamberlain; guardian of the household,” with undertones of reliability, order, and trusted service.
As a given name, the closest traditional form is Chalmer, recorded occasionally in the United States in the early 20th century, while Chalmers has long stood as a prominent Scottish surname. Contemporary influences - tech-era minimalism and Scandinavian-styled consonant endings - also echo in Chalmr, which phonetically brushes against, though is not related to, the Nordic Hjalmar (“helmeted warrior”). Related variants and cognates include Chalmers, Chalmer, Chambers, Chamberlain, and the nicknames Chal or Cal; sound-alike parallels include Hjalmar and Finnish Jalmari.
